你查询的IP:[59.155.97.216]  地理位置:中国–上海–上海电信

最新查询121.46.63.35 159.226.50.165 218.64.75.62 59.107.113.13 61.236.244.135 222.128.228.245 116.56.94.1 210.78.199.68 222.64.14.226 59.155.97.216 124.108.8.101 202.38.138.74 211.64.64.154 202.95.252.229 124.254.167.220 121.68.249.151 124.28.192.246 124.16.157.143 118.88.32.207 119.27.192.31 119.44.183.137 116.70.145.151 159.226.251.169 122.144.128.33 203.79.122.146 222.160.147.123 121.204.22.169 60.252.191.76 202.95.192.65 222.16.87.136 210.5.196.99